Bleach is a solution of sodium hypochlorite in water. It is a light yellow liquid with a characteristic pungent odor of chlorine. It is used in everyday life as a bleach, stain remover for light cotton materials, disinfection of floors, tiles, sanitary ware, enamel and porcelain dishes, trash cans, aquariums.

The active substance has high disinfecting activity, and therefore has found application in the fight against fungal nail infections.

            How to use white against mold on the wall: stages and rules of processing

            One of the popular ways to get rid of mold and mildew is to treat with bleach. It copes well with pathogenic microorganisms on various surfaces.

            Among the significant advantages, it can be noted that this is a fairly effective way to combat mold, and the product costs relatively little. There is also a significant disadvantage - the effect is usually temporary, and the whiteness itself can spoil the finishing materials.

            Does whiteness help against mold, and how exactly?

            Bleach (sodium hypochlorite, also known as “bleach” in common parlance) has long been used to remove mold. It is a disinfectant that leads to the death of pathogenic microorganisms.

            Like any other disinfectant solution, bleach may only be partially effective. That is, it can destroy a small (in size) mold colony.

            Bleach is equally effective against any subtype of mold, so it can be used with high efficiency in any climate zone and in any type of room. However, remember: bleach is not a special product, and there are preparations that are much more effective and safer for humans.

            In what cases will whiteness cope with mold?

            With the help of whiteness, you can eliminate any subtype of mold, on almost any surface. Problems can arise if the mold covers several square meters - that is, it grows too much in area.

            In very advanced cases (when the affected area is large), treatment should be carried out with specialized means. Moreover, in such cases it is usually necessary to call specialists to disinfect premises.

            Application of white against fungus

            Please note : it is ineffective to use whiteness and any other means (both folk and special) in rooms where, after removing mold, the rules for its prevention are not followed. That is, it is generally impractical to carry out disinfection in a damp basement if the dampness is not eliminated.

            Frequent application of bleach (every few months when the fungus grows again) is not a wise method. In essence, in this way you will be “eliminating the symptom” and not the cause.

            What surfaces can be treated?

            Whiteness is used to remove mold on any surface (walls, ceiling or floor).

            As for surface materials, bleach can be used to clean:

            Please note: not all fabrics can withstand exposure to chlorine-containing solutions. You can permanently ruin the fabric, especially if it is colored.

            Most often, bleach is used to disinfect wooden, concrete and brick surfaces. For fabric materials, it is better to use specialized products that will not spoil it.

            Treatment with white for mold: rules of operation

            The main fact that you need to understand before work is that any chlorine-containing mixtures are toxic to the human body . This means that the treatment of any surfaces with whiteness must be carried out in compliance with safety measures.

            How to properly get rid of mold using whitewash? The processing process looks like this step by step:

          44. If possible, we remove everything inside from the room. It is better to throw away mold-affected clothing, food and various fabric products.
          45. We provide ventilation: open doors and windows, and if there are any, turn on hoods and air handling units.
          46. We assess the scale of the work: we carefully look for all areas affected by mold.
          47. We put on protective equipment.
          48. If only the walls or ceiling are being treated in a living room, and the floor is not affected, it is advisable to cover it with plastic film (if you do not want to put finishing materials at risk).
          49. Whitening is applied to the affected areas. Application of the product is best done with a spray bottle. If it is not there, use brushes/sponges. You need to treat not only the affected areas - also cover the area around them, at least 30-40 centimeters.
          50. We wait 5-10 minutes.
          51. Using a spatula and/or brush, clean the affected areas. It is advisable to clean large and long-existing colonies of spores with a metal brush. In other cases, you can get by with a simple stiff brush, sponge and rag.
          52. Remove excess moisture from the surface to be treated (with a rag, sponge, paper).
          53. Let the treated areas dry. It is advisable that they dry naturally.
          54. After this, you need to wait until the surfaces are completely dry - this can take up to 1-2 days (depending on the area to be treated and the microclimate in the room). Then evaluate the result of the work. If the affected areas still remain, the treatment must be repeated.

            What processing looks like in practice (video)

            Safety precautions

            Considering the danger of whiteness for the human body, it is important to adhere to safety precautions when using it yourself.

            Do not ignore safety precautions: white vapors are dangerous (inhalation can cause burns to the mucous membranes and bronchospasm), contact with skin (dermatitis can develop) and contact with the eyes.

            Safety precautions (most important points):

          55. work in protection - thick pants, rubber gloves, a respirator, glasses, a long-sleeved jacket;
          56. you need to work in a well-ventilated area, for which you need to open all doors and windows; if necessary, you can use a fan to direct the removal of white vapor;
          57. Avoid getting the solution on exposed skin and especially on mucous membranes; if contact occurs, immediately rinse everything thoroughly with water; if white gets into your eyes, after rinsing them with water, go to the hospital;
          58. Do not use the accessories used for the work (brushes, sponges) for anything else (if necessary, it is better to store them on the balcony and use them only for the next treatment).
          59. If you are not sure that you can do the work yourself correctly and without risk, contact special organizations that disinfect premises.
